Output 31c5133407dbd9aa05f009413531443f8b0013c9849ccf68507b15c63e6b54a7:1

value
6138133
script pubkey
OP_0 OP_PUSHBYTES_20 3b450380e11102da08700e9ac4691915e76db7ea
address
bc1q8dzs8q8pzypd5zrsp6dvg6gezhnkmdl2j7as2e
transaction
31c5133407dbd9aa05f009413531443f8b0013c9849ccf68507b15c63e6b54a7
spent
true